Madhusudan Mathihalli 9e4e693414 New file for defining the End Of Connection (EOC) bucket type.
The new bucket type was introduced for connection level filters (Ex. SSL)
that need to send special data to the peer just before the socket is closed.

#include "httpd.h"
#include "http_connection.h"
static apr_status_t eoc_bucket_read(apr_bucket *b, const char **str,
apr_size_t *len, apr_read_type_e block)
{
*str = NULL;
*len = 0;
return APR_SUCCESS;
}
AP_DECLARE(apr_bucket *) ap_bucket_eoc_make(apr_bucket *b)
{
b->length = 0;
b->start = 0;
b->data = NULL;
b->type = &ap_bucket_type_eoc;
return b;
}
AP_DECLARE(apr_bucket *) ap_bucket_eoc_create(apr_bucket_alloc_t *list)
{
apr_bucket *b = apr_bucket_alloc(sizeof(*b), list);
APR_BUCKET_INIT(b);
b->free = apr_bucket_free;
b->list = list;
return ap_bucket_eoc_make(b);
}
AP_DECLARE_DATA const apr_bucket_type_t ap_bucket_type_eoc = {
"EOC", 5, APR_BUCKET_METADATA,
apr_bucket_destroy_noop,
eoc_bucket_read,
apr_bucket_setaside_noop,
apr_bucket_split_notimpl,
apr_bucket_simple_copy
};
